    Vikings waived S Cedric Thompson, DL Sterling Bailey, and OT Marquis Lucas.
    The Dolphins’ 2015 fifth-round pick, Thompson spent 2016 on the Vikings’ practice squad and signed a futures contract in January. Those deals are not guaranteed. Thompson’s little brother Tedric was just drafted by Seattle.

    Dolphins signed No. 150 overall pick S Cedric Thompson to a four-year contract.
    Thompson lit up Minnesota’s Pro Day, running forties in the 4.3-4.4 range to go with explosive vertical (40.5-inch) and broad jumps (10-foot-2). He also managed 21 reps on the bench. Thompson will likely have to translate his athleticism to special teams before getting a shot on defense.

    Dolphins released S Cedric Thompson.
    Miami’s fourth-round pick struggled during the preseason, receiving PFF’s 12th-lowest safety grade out of 159 qualifiers. The Dolphins are hoping he’ll clear waivers so they can add him to the practice squad.

    Dolphins selected Minnesota S Cedric Thompson with the No. 150 overall pick in the 2015 NFL draft.
    Thompson (6-foot, 211) didn’t get a Combine invite but stole the show at the Gophers’ Pro Day, running forties in the 4.3-4.4 range to go with explosive vertical (40.5-inch) and broad (10-foot-2) jumps. He also put up 21 reps on the bench press. A true workout warrior who wasn’t on many radars in the draft process, Thompson will try to carve out a role on special teams early on.
